[PATCH rtw-next 3/4] wifi: rtw89: regd/acpi: support regulatory rules via ACPI DSM and parse rule of regd_UK

[Date Prev][Date Next][Thread Prev][Thread Next][Date Index][Thread Index]

 



From: Zong-Zhe Yang <kevin_yang@xxxxxxxxxxx>

ACPI DSM function 10 is defined for the enablement for Realtek regulatory
rules. The first rule is whether to allow regd_UK regulatory settings or
not. If not, the strict one, i.e. regd_ETSI, regulatory settings will be
used on country GB.
